Spacing
Spacing refers to the relative position of the characters of a
font. Character spacing may be either fixed or proportional.
Fixed spacing With fixed character spacing, each character of a font assumes
the same width and has the same spacing as the adjacent
characters.

Proportional spacing With proportional character spacing, the spacing depends on
the width of a character.

Pitch Pitch is the number of printed characters within a linear inch.
A font with a pitch of 10, prints ten characters per horizontal
inch. This is also known as cpi or characters per inch. Pitch is
only relates to fonts with fixed spacing.
